Transaction 0e6cf86a603d14b0f211248068e1fc89c6c788a2fb8ace4fc94b7c32ad7f4f8e
1 Input
1 Output
-
0e6cf86a603d14b0f211248068e1fc89c6c788a2fb8ace4fc94b7c32ad7f4f8e:0
- value
- 999239
- script pubkey
- OP_0 OP_PUSHBYTES_20 8af549c9d32fa8d095c1027e11a674264f6ef217
- address
- bc1q3t65njwn975dp9wpqflprfn5ye8kaushfyexgt